A turbulent start for the castaways
The reality show Island of the Famous has already seen tensions and conflicts explode among the participants, despite having started just over a week ago. Daily arguments have become the norm, creating a climate of uncertainty and anxiety among the castaways. The situation is further complicated by a recent episode involving fire, a crucial element for survival on the island.
Mirko's confession and its consequences
Mirko, one of the contestants, revealed that he had broken the rules by helping the other team members to light the fire. This confession sparked panic among the castaways, since the lack of fire meant not only the difficulty of cooking, but also the possibility of running out of food. The situation became even more tense when Nunzio took the floor, taking responsibility for his decision to accept Mirko's help. His justification, which was based on the well-being of his teammates, raised questions about the morals and ethics of the game.
Accusations and clashes between the contestants
The tensions didn't stop there. Alessia accused Paolo and Patrizia of having witnessed Mirko's violation, sparking a lively discussion among the castaways. Patrizia denied the accusations, but the situation degenerated into a heated confrontation. This episode highlighted not only the fragility of the group, but also the psychological pressure to which the competitors are subjected. The fear of receiving sanctions from the spirit of the island amplified the emotions, leading to arguments that threaten to further compromise the cohesion of the group.
